Clarksville, TN – On June 8th, 2011 around 5:30pm, Warren Howard, 18, of Clarksville was on a Honda motorcycle traveling south on MLK Parkway. An off-duty police officer was behind Howard and saw him perform a couple of wheelies on his Honda motorcycle.
Shortly after that, Howard collided with the rear end of a Chevy Tahoe, driven by Angela Turner of Clarksville, traveling in the left southbound lane of MLK Parkway. The Chevy was signaling to make a left turn when the motorcycle collided with the Tahoe’s rear bumper.

Warren Howard was transported by Lifeflight to Vanderbilt with leg and head injuries and is in critical but stable condition.
Angela Turner was transported from the scene by a personal vehicle and did not have any readily apparent injuries. Brittany Schneider did not sustain any injuries.
The investigation is ongoing and charges are pending. The lead investigator is Officer Bill Van Beber.
